Name: Adelbrook. Designer: Philip Lammert. Foundry: Vibrant Types. Release Date: July 2021. Back Story: Hamburg-based type designer Philip Lammert finds contradictions a favorite source of inspiration, and set out to create a contemporary serif typeface with a debt to 15th-century Humanist styles that would not be a Humanist style in itself. Jim Tierney is a book cover designer currently residing in Pennsylvania. Here he takes us through his process for designing the cover of How to Find Your Way in the Dark. When Art Director Brian Moore asked me to design this cover, both the title and manuscript were still unfinalized, but he described the novel as a sprawling coming-of-age story about a young Jewish boy navigating life in America between the World Wars.

All images © Olga Prinku, shared with permission. Using simple white tulle as her base, Olga Prinku creates lush arrangments of flowers, seedpods, berries, and other organic materials teeming with color and texture. She fastens the preserved florals, which she often grows or forages and then dries herself, to the mesh webbing, encircling an embroidery hoop with elaborate patterns or depicting figurative renderings of birds and individual blooms.
